Vat Blue 18 / CAS : 1324-54-5

Appearance Blue black powder. Insoluble in water and ethanol, slightly soluble in benzene, soluble in acetone, nitrobenzene, tetrahydronaphthalene and xylene. It is red purple in concentrated sulfuric acid and produces blue purple precipitation after dilution. It is green and blue in the alkaline solution of insurance powder and red and purple in the acidic solution. UN -
